Annelouise
MEANING
ORIGIN
French and German
ETYMOLOGY
Combination of 'Anne', from the Hebrew name 'Hannah' meaning 'grace', and 'Louise', the feminine form of 'Louis' meaning 'renowned warrior'.
CULTURAL NOTES
The name combines two classic European names, often reflecting a blend of elegance and strength.
HISTORICAL CONTEXT
Both 'Anne' and 'Louise' have been used separately throughout history, with 'Anne' being common among royalty and 'Louise' among nobility.
